How DevOps Anti-Patterns Ruin Holidays

Behind the extensive downtimes I witness every holiday, I too see a
corporate failure to change the archaic processes to match the change
in business models.  Technology space has evolved. Businesses,
however, especially larger ones, have a natural aversion to change,
that is often justified by risk and cost factors. However, processes
are put in place for exactly that reason — to save time and money. If
they don’t accomplish those two goals or worse, contributing to the
opposite – they need to be changed. It this talk I'll discuss a real
world example of Black Friday 8 hour downtime of a large e-commerce
website and discuss key anti-DevOps patterns contributing to the
failure.
